US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"a risky strategy"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when discussing a plan or approach that involves a significant chance of failure or negative outcomes. Example: "Investing heavily in a volatile market can be considered a risky strategy for financial growth."

Linguistic Context

The phrase "a risky strategy" functions as a noun phrase, typically serving as the subject or object of a sentence. It describes a plan or method characterized by a significant chance of failure or negative consequences. Ludwig AI confirms its accurate and frequent usage in various contexts.

FAQs

How can I use "a risky strategy" in a sentence?

You can use "a risky strategy" to describe a plan or approach with a high chance of failure or negative consequences, such as, "Investing in penny stocks is often considered "a risky strategy"."

What are some alternatives to saying "a risky strategy"?

Alternatives to "a risky strategy" include "a hazardous approach", "a perilous plan", or "a chancy tactic" depending on the specific context.

When is it appropriate to describe something as "a risky strategy"?

It's appropriate to describe something as "a risky strategy" when the plan or approach carries significant potential for negative outcomes or failure, and these risks should be carefully considered.

What factors should I consider before labeling something as "a risky strategy"?

Consider the likelihood of negative outcomes, the severity of potential consequences, and whether there are less risky alternatives available before labeling something as "a risky strategy".
